William Yang (born 1943) is an Australian social history photographer, playwright, artist and filmmaker living in Australia. Born in Dimbulah, North Queensland, he is a third-generation Chinese Australian.[2] Yang's photography and performances span over 50 years and document the uncharted growth and influence of Sydney's gay subculture from the 1970s through to the HIV/AIDS epidemic of the 1980s and 1990s and beyond. Through the media of photography and performance, Yang also explores his own ethnicity as a Chinese Australian and the intersection of his ethnic background and sexuality. Yang has said of this time: "I see myself as a photographic witness to our time. I feel compelled to perform these slide shows as social rituals to unburden myself of the things I have seen."
